Help resolving “Multiple bodies with material assignments” error in single region simulation

Hi SimScale Community,

I’m running a single region simulation and encountering the following error:

“Multiple bodies with material assignments were detected. Because this is a single region simulation, only a single body may be assigned a material. Please review your material assignments and leave only the flow volume with a material.”

I’ve double-checked my setup and noticed that multiple solids are listed—possibly all have materials assigned by default. I’m trying to simulate airflow and thermal conditions in an interior architectural space, and I need guidance on:

  1. How to correctly assign material only to the flow region.
  2. Whether non-flow solids (like walls, furniture, etc.) should remain unassigned or be handled differently.
  3. Best practices for managing complex geometry in single region simulations.

Hello,

In a single region simulation, only fluid property can be assigned. Please see attached.
You would need to delete the other solid parts as in the tutorial examples.

Hey @danagood ,

In addition to @rrnaik_cfd 's comments, if you would like to consider thermal effects from the rest of the solids in your CAD like power sources, then you need to use the Conjugate Heat Transfer simulation. You can find some tutorials here:

If you are only interested in the flow simulation (single flow region), simply delete all the other solids in CAD Edit mode. You can see an example here.
